Location
Located in the heart of Niagara-on-the-Lake, Historic Lyons House offers a prime location for travelers. Situated just steps away from the famous Shaw Festival Theatre, guests can easily immerse themselves in world-class theater productions. Additionally, the surrounding area exudes a charming and historic vibe with its well-preserved Victorian architecture, quaint shops, and delicious local eateries. The convenience of nearby public transportation allows for easy exploration of the region's wineries and attractions, such as the Niagara River and Fort George National Historic Site.
